Class QuarkusMistralAiClient
java.lang.Object
dev.langchain4j.model.mistralai.MistralAiClient
io.quarkiverse.langchain4j.mistralai.QuarkusMistralAiClient
public class QuarkusMistralAiClient
extends dev.langchain4j.model.mistralai.MistralAiClient
-
Nested Class Summary
Nested ClassesModifier and TypeClassDescriptionstatic classstatic class -
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ptiondev.langchain4j.model.mistralai.MistralAiChatCompletionResponsechatCompletion(dev.langchain4j.model.mistralai.MistralAiChatCompletionRequest request) dev.langchain4j.model.mistralai.MistralAiEmbeddingResponseembedding(dev.langchain4j.model.mistralai.MistralAiEmbeddingRequest request) dev.langchain4j.model.mistralai.MistralAiModelResponsevoidstreamingChatCompletion(dev.langchain4j.model.mistralai.MistralAiChatCompletionRequest request, dev.langchain4j.model.StreamingResponseHandler<dev.langchain4j.data.message.AiMessage> handler) Methods inherited from class dev.langchain4j.model.mistralai.MistralAiClient
builder
-
Constructor Details
-
QuarkusMistralAiClient
-
-
Method Details
-
chatCompletion
public dev.langchain4j.model.mistralai.MistralAiChatCompletionResponse chatCompletion(dev.langchain4j.model.mistralai.MistralAiChatCompletionRequest request) - Specified by:
chatCompletionin classdev.langchain4j.model.mistralai.MistralAiClient
-
streamingChatCompletion
public void streamingChatCompletion(dev.langchain4j.model.mistralai.MistralAiChatCompletionRequest request, dev.langchain4j.model.StreamingResponseHandler<dev.langchain4j.data.message.AiMessage> handler) - Specified by:
streamingChatCompletionin classdev.langchain4j.model.mistralai.MistralAiClient
-
embedding
public dev.langchain4j.model.mistralai.MistralAiEmbeddingResponse embedding(dev.langchain4j.model.mistralai.MistralAiEmbeddingRequest request) - Specified by:
embeddingin classdev.langchain4j.model.mistralai.MistralAiClient
-
listModels
public dev.langchain4j.model.mistralai.MistralAiModelResponse listModels()- Specified by:
listModelsin classdev.langchain4j.model.mistralai.MistralAiClient
-